Understanding Drain Pump Types & Applications
Selecting the right drain water pump for your use is critical for efficient operation. Several types of drain ejectors are offered, each intended for certain functions. Common classifications include utility ejector systems, which are perfect for general residential wastewater removal; sewage ejectors, made to handle waste containing particles; and condensate water pumps, specifically employed for draining condensate from climate control equipment. Consider the capacity of water, the length it needs to be transported, and the presence of any debris when choosing a drain pump.
- Utility Water Pumps: Ideal for general residential use.
- Sewage Water Pumps: Intended for waste with particles.
- Condensate Water Pumps: Used for HVAC equipment.

Troubleshooting Common Drain Pump Problems
Dealing with a broken drain pump can be frustrating , but frequently straightforward repairs are within reach. To begin, inspect the electrical connection to make sure the pump is getting electricity . Next , look at the outflow pipe for obstructions; a basic crimp can restrict water flow . Finally , hear for any strange sounds – a noisy vibration may point to a damaged rotor and demand replacement or expert service.
Commercial Drain Pumps: Power & Performance Explained
Commercial drain pumps offer substantial force and dependable performance crucial for businesses dealing with heavy volumes of effluent. Unlike residential models, these professional systems are designed to handle difficult applications, such as subfloor overflow, sump removal, or effluent handling. Key aspects influencing their effectiveness include motor size, flow rate (measured in gallons per minute), and discharge height—essentially, the vertical distance the pump can force the liquid. Selecting the appropriate device for a specific commercial need is critical for productivity and avoiding costly failures.

Selecting a Commercial Drain Pump: Key Considerations
When picking a industrial drain ejector, several critical factors demand thorough scrutiny. Initially, determine the quantity of waste you need to move – this significantly impacts the ejector's required output. Following this, consider the discharge height – the vertical distance the ejector must manage. Finally, examine the kind of solids the unit will face, guaranteeing suitability and preventing obstructions. Don't overlook to factor in electrical needs and obtainable space for setup.
